| Blue & Me - idiots guide Hi, i've just bought a brand new grande punto with the blue & me system. Now i'm not a complete idiot with technology, but i'm no computer genius, so you might need to bear with me. I'm really interested in using an mp3 device in conjunction with the blue & me system. However the laptop i syncd my ipod to is no longer in use, so i couldn't convert my tracks to mp3. To be honest, as a bit of a technophobe, i don't think i could be bothered to do this anyway. I think my best bet would be a cheap USB memory stick. What i want to know is it is as simple as burning tracks off my cds onto (say) windows media player, transferring them to the USB device and away i go. If there is anything more i need to know i would appreciate it. Thanks

| Re: Blue & Me - idiots guide Yes that should work. The only thing is I would make sure you dont get too big a USB, since I believe 4GB is about the max (to do with power supply I think).

| Re: Blue & Me - idiots guide I have a 4gb card which is fine, about a tenner from ebay. Only thing you do have to do is ensure all the music files are mp3's. I downloaded (and paid for) AllMusicConverter, which is really easy. It converted about 400 songs in less than 15minutes.
